Add New Key Value Pair To Array Javascript

4 min read Jun 22, 2024
Add New Key Value Pair To Array Javascript

Cara Menambahkan Pasangan Kunci-Nilai Baru ke Array di JavaScript

Dalam JavaScript, array adalah struktur data yang fleksibel yang memungkinkan Anda menyimpan koleksi data yang terurut. Anda dapat menambahkan pasangan kunci-nilai baru ke array dengan menggunakan berbagai metode yang tersedia. Berikut beberapa metode yang paling umum digunakan:

1. Menambahkan pasangan kunci-nilai baru menggunakan push()

Metode push() menambahkan satu atau lebih elemen baru ke akhir array yang ada. Ini sangat berguna ketika Anda ingin menambahkan data baru ke akhir array dan tidak perlu mengontrol indeksnya.

const myArray = ['apel', 'pisang', 'jeruk'];

myArray.push('mangga'); // Menambahkan 'mangga' ke akhir array

console.log(myArray); // Output: ['apel', 'pisang', 'jeruk', 'mangga'] 

2. Menambahkan pasangan kunci-nilai baru menggunakan splice()

Metode splice() memungkinkan Anda menambahkan, menghapus, atau mengganti elemen di dalam array. Anda dapat menggunakannya untuk memasukkan pasangan kunci-nilai baru di lokasi yang ditentukan dalam array.

const myArray = ['apel', 'pisang', 'jeruk'];

myArray.splice(1, 0, 'mangga'); // Menambahkan 'mangga' pada indeks 1 (setelah 'apel')

console.log(myArray); // Output: ['apel', 'mangga', 'pisang', 'jeruk']

3. Menambahkan pasangan kunci-nilai baru menggunakan concat()

Metode concat() menggabungkan dua atau lebih array untuk membuat array baru. Ini berguna untuk menggabungkan array yang ada dengan array baru yang berisi pasangan kunci-nilai yang ingin Anda tambahkan.

const myArray = ['apel', 'pisang', 'jeruk'];
const newArray = ['mangga', 'durian'];

const combinedArray = myArray.concat(newArray);

console.log(combinedArray); // Output: ['apel', 'pisang', 'jeruk', 'mangga', 'durian']

4. Menambahkan pasangan kunci-nilai baru menggunakan penyebaran array (...)

Metode penyebaran array (...) memungkinkan Anda untuk menggabungkan elemen dari array yang ada ke dalam array baru.

const myArray = ['apel', 'pisang', 'jeruk'];
const newArray = ['mangga', 'durian'];

const combinedArray = [...myArray, ...newArray];

console.log(combinedArray); // Output: ['apel', 'pisang', 'jeruk', 'mangga', 'durian']

Mengapa menggunakan push() atau splice()?

Meskipun semua metode ini memungkinkan Anda menambahkan pasangan kunci-nilai baru ke array, push() dan splice() adalah metode yang paling umum digunakan. push() adalah pilihan yang baik untuk menambahkan data ke akhir array. splice() memberikan Anda lebih banyak fleksibilitas dalam menambahkan data ke posisi tertentu dalam array.

Catatan

Penting untuk diingat bahwa array di JavaScript tidak memiliki pasangan kunci-nilai seperti objek. Array hanya berisi urutan elemen yang diberi indeks. Jika Anda ingin menyimpan data dalam format kunci-nilai, lebih baik menggunakan objek JavaScript.

Dengan memahami metode-metode ini, Anda dapat dengan mudah menambahkan pasangan kunci-nilai baru ke array JavaScript dan memanipulasi data Anda dengan lebih efisien.

Latest Posts